is this a keeper team? how many playoff spots? also how far back are you?

2 things to consider Longoria is way better than Reynolds at 3rd that is a given, also I think Strasburg gets shut down soon so the Nats can protect their investment in him, and Anderson is getting his rest right now, if this was a keeper league I might consider it but then i would realize it is easier to draft pitchers (more available) than 3rd basemen as all the top ones would be kept.

so I wouldn't do it
